About This Villa

This 12th century château in Gascony is set in 40-acre grounds with glorious views of rolling hills, vines and typical landscapes of the Gers. Sit out on your terrace with a glass of wine from the estate’s vineyard, play tennis on your very own court and cool off in the swimming pool on warm summer days. It’s also wonderful being just a short walk from a fortified historic village.

Admire the old gatehouse as you approach Château Des Figuiers, then be enchanted by the old tower and huge entrance door as you approach this historic abode. The ground floor is home to a traditional salon with a huge fireplace, sofas and a dining table whilst there is a smaller living room with a Smart TV (bring your own devices to plug in), DVD player and library with lots of books to choose from. Enjoy fresh baguettes and pastries on the wooden kitchen table accompanied by good coffee.

Historic stone steps spiral up the tower to the first floor where there are three doubles, a twin bedroom and three bathrooms (two en suite). All four bedrooms have their own desk in case you need to work at home or simply be inspired by the Gascon landscapes as you draw or write.

In the summer months (May to September), there’s additional accommodation across two other buildings including a medieval bergerie annexe and two additional bedrooms (one for children). During this period, Château Des Figuiers is able to sleep up to 14 guests.

Pass the château’s vineyard, fruit trees and statues as well as the walled gardens with shady spots for al-fresco lunch beneath the dappled light of the tree and relaxation across the lawn and terraces. Old stone steps lead towards the private tennis court and a swimming pool surrounded by sun loungers and wild gardens. There’s table tennis near where the wine is stored and a pretty vine-clad pergola for barbecued feasts above the swimming pool.

It's no wonder the owners have been holidaying here for over 30 years – it is their genuine holiday home that they so love. It’s around a 5-minute drive or 20-minute walk to a little fortified village with a bakery, butchers, grocery store, restaurant and bar as well as a lovely weekly market.

Located between historic Auch and Condom, discover other wonderful market towns close by such as Castéra-Verduzan, Vic Fezensac and Fleurance, and venture to picture-perfect villages including Larressingle, Fourcès and Montréal, all just over half an hour away.

Pass undulating scenery of summer sunflowers, vines and rolling hills as you cycle or hike through the glorious countryside, come across gastronomic restaurants serving fine local cuisine, sample Armagnac across vineyards and embrace the slow pace of life in the region referred to as the ‘Tuscany of France’.
